8 Multiplication Set Guide

8 times tables printable

Start by selecting a set of worksheets that offer a structured approach to learning the 8-number multiplication sequence. A good practice sheet will have a mix of problems that allow learners to work both horizontally and vertically. This helps with visualizing how each number in the series interacts with others.

Focus on patterns in the multiples of 8. For example, recognizing that each multiple increases by 8 can simplify the learning process. Including problems where the student needs to fill in missing numbers in the sequence can further reinforce this concept.

  • Provide a chart showing multiples of 8 from 1 to 12 for quick reference.
  • Incorporate timed exercises to enhance speed and confidence.
  • Use fun activities like matching problems to answers or crosswords with multiplication problems.

Lastly, ensure the worksheets are easy to understand and appropriately challenging for the learner’s level. Start with simple problems and gradually increase the complexity as the student becomes more comfortable. Consistency is key, so regular practice is necessary to master this set.
